Thanks guys.

Its £65 (incl VAT) to get the key programmed from polar aircon.
Thats including callout fee.

Im not complaining but that brings the total price (incl new blank key) back to around £100 which is competing with Vauxhalls service department.

Can anyone think of other alternatives?

Your cheapest option, if the fob is truly beyond repair, would be to source a new / 2nd hand one and get it programmed by one of our Tech 2 custodians.

2nd hand runs the risk of an incompatible fob unless you can compare the circuit boards and determine that they are identical. New ones are about £30 odd from a dealer excluding programming, IIRC. See the link at the bottom of my post for Tech 2 prices and locations. :y
